Do they watch you pee for pre employment drug test?

Do they watch you pee for pre employment drug test? Observation of urine collection depends on the type of test and regulatory requirements. For most non-DOT pre employment drug screenings, urine collection is unobserved to respect privacy while maintaining specimen integrity through strict chain of custody procedures.

However, observed collection is mandatory for DOT-regulated safety-sensitive positions following the federally certified urine protocol under 49 CFR Part 40. In these cases, a trained collector watches the individual provide the specimen to prevent tampering or adulteration.

COLLECTION PROTOCOLS

When is observed urine collection required?

Observed urine collection is required primarily for DOT-regulated drug testing and in situations where specimen validity is questioned. This includes instances of previous test tampering, specimen substitution suspicion, or when the initial specimen is invalid.

For non-DOT pre employment drug tests, observation is generally not required. The collector will provide a private restroom for sample provision and maintain chain of custody documentation to ensure sample security.

DOT-regulated tests: observation mandatory under 49 CFR Part 40
Suspected specimen tampering or invalid results: observed collection may be requested
Non-DOT pre employment tests: usually unobserved with strict chain of custody

PRIVACY

How is privacy handled during urine collection?

Privacy is maintained during urine collection by providing a secure and private restroom or collection area. Except in cases requiring observation, the donor is not watched during sample provision.

Collectors adhere to strict confidentiality guidelines and maintain chain of custody documentation to protect donor privacy while ensuring sample integrity.

DETECTION WINDOWS

What is the detection window for urine drug tests?

Urine drug tests typically detect recent drug use within the past 1 to 4 days depending on the substance. Some drugs or metabolites may be detectable for longer periods in urine.

DOT TESTING

How does DOT urine testing differ from non-DOT pre employment tests?

DOT urine testing follows the federally certified protocol under 49 CFR Part 40, which mandates observed urine collection to prevent tampering for safety-sensitive transportation roles.

Non-DOT pre employment tests do not require observed collection but still follow strict chain of custody and laboratory procedures. Hair testing is often used for non-DOT roles as an alternative.
